Jules Verne's Rocket to the Moon
Originally released in 1967. Jules Verne's Rocket to the Moon is a comedy/adventure film. directed by Don Sharp.
Starring Burl Ives, Troy Donahue, and Gert Fröbe
Synopsis
Phineas T. Barnum and friends finance the first flight to the moon but find the task a little above them. They attempt to blast their rocket into orbit from a massive gun barrel built into the side of a Welsh mountain, but money troubles, spies and saboteurs ensure that the plan is doomed before it starts...
